Report on the work required to set up the Christmas windows of department stores. A child declares that "every year they make fabulous windows...". In front of the animated teddy bears, he explains that "you just have to put a string on top"... which is not quite true. Jean-Claude DEHIX, a famous son puppeteer, explains how he works. Interviews with Frédéric BODENES, artistic director "Le Bon marché" and Leila MENCHARI, director of decoration Hermès.
